Output 87a097e14a91cedf826071c6385b397e600488618aa687f39de091970045f73c:1

value
12369187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52f05ac074f72f8384506d9daafb3a6bd386e4b3 OP_EQUAL
address
39FZGPzWZPi2cwMN3aZCszDTK4XgzeeRmA
transaction
87a097e14a91cedf826071c6385b397e600488618aa687f39de091970045f73c
confirmations
430031
spent
true